The Vileda WindoMatic Power is a handheld, portable electric window vacuum cleaner featuring two suction modes with a 50% power boost in max mode. Its rechargeable lithium-ion battery delivers up to 40 minutes of runtime, enough to clean 120 windows on a single charge. Designed with a flexible neck for hard-to-reach spots and a dishwasher-safe removable water tank, it combines efficiency, convenience, and hygiene in a sleek 640g device.

This is my first window vacuum, so I’m comparing it to alternatives such as a microfibre cloth and water scooper. I’m using to remove condensation from inside draughty windows. Overall I have found it to be generally effective. Certainly better than the manual methods I’ve been using previously. The capacity is smaller than I’d like - after 3 of my 4 pairs of windows it is at the max. The battery life appears good so far - I’ve used it around 6 or so times (3 pairs of windows at a time) and haven’t had to charge it yet. I’ve not noticed any issues with streaked windows (but I’m not cleaning, I’m sucking up condensation - so that is not directly comparable to some other reviewers’ uses) The suction is reasonable - it could be stronger; it commonly pushes water to the bottom of the window instead of sucking it up as it goes, particularly if you come down the window too fast - but then it vacuums up the water well from there, so that’s not a huge problem. Having a slightly flexible neck is handy, but it is not the strength I was hoping for when getting to the bottom of the window - I find I still have to go slightly horizontal to suck up the water from there; which is a bit of a concern with reference to other reviews outlining issues with water getting where it shouldn’t inside. It is noisy - both the vacuuming sound and a rather unpleasant squeaking noise as the rubber wiper is pulled down the window (not quite nails on a blackboard, but approaching that!). So not a perfect tool, but certainly an impressive on how I was dealing with my condensation issues previously.

Firstly, I've never used a window vac of any kind before, so have nothing to compare this product to, and I didn't particularly buy this for window cleaning, and haven't used it for that yet. The motivation for trying one was to try to improve the humidity in our house, causing excessive condensation and mould issues through winter. I didn't want to leave windows open, or run a dehumidifier. I choose this model due to it being reportedly lighter than competing models, and having decent battery life. I've now used this model for about a week. No battery complaints, but I've charged it after most uses so wouldn't expect to have run it flat yet. I've found it great for using in bathrooms after showers, when the walls are covered in condensed steam. Pretty quickly I can remove probably 95% of the moisture in the room, preventing the room from feeling damp and humid for ages (even leaving extractor fans running) and surely significantly reducing the moisture that escapes to the rest of our house that's been giving us condensation and mould issues. Time will tell if this practice after showers will make a difference, but I'm confident right now, given how dry the air seems once I've vacced up the water. I've also been using it on windows in the mornings to collect condensation now winter's kicked in. I've found I can't vac the condensation without there always being some residual water left when I lift the head away from the glass, so I have a cloth to hand to just mop up the dregs. Works just fine like that, and maybe with practise I'll get better at it, but ideally it would suck everything completely dry and not leave a wet edge. I've found that you can use this model horizontally and upside down without issue, but it has a max fill level and if you're approaching that when inverting the unit you will get some water blowing out of the vents. Not a big deal, and can be prevented by making sure the tank has plenty of headroom below the max fill line before inverting. Emptying the tank is quick and easy, so the fairly small capacity is not a problem. For now then I'm giving it 4 stars. I'm pleased with it, glad I bought it, but think to give 5 stars I'd want a drier finish when vaccing condensation off windows, and an optional narrower head would be good because a few of my windows are narrower than the 27cm head. I can still vac them horizontally, but it's just not quite as easy. July 2023 edit: Probably worth mentioning, I still use this appliance after every shower, but I realised it wasn't sufficient to resolve our general humidity/mould issues in our house, so I have since purchased a dehumidifier and that has solved the mould problem, though we still get some window condensation, so I still use this vac on windows for condensation, but it's main use to me is just for drying out my shower cubicle after a shower - I live in a hard water area so removing the water soon after a shower helps keep the shower cubicle looking smart.
